Mockup Collab of doom
In this collab it's meant to make mockups of both games and apps. Easy? Haha, yeah :O But not only mockups, please include packaging too, and if you want, you can add a price too. Well, and system requments too, and the size too. Well, here's some templates:
CD packaging

Boxed CD packaging

DVD packaging

Template for screenshot/mockup

Good luck! I'd want to see many application and game mockupps!
